THE NEW ZEALAND SHIPPING CO.'S Screw Steamer, " Jane Douglas," nav'ing been placed m the Manawatu trade, will make regular trip's' between Foxton and* Wellington, leaving Poxtoh every TUESDAY and FRIDAY. Hours of sailing will be duly posted, at Telegraph and Railway Stations at Sandon, Feilding, and Palmerston. Good Passenger Accommodation. , I. PLIMMER, ' Manager, Wellington.
